EDP Renováveis, S.A. - Marketing Mix: Product

EDP Renováveis, S.A. (EDPR) specializes in renewable energy solutions, focusing on wind and solar energy production. As of 2023, the company operates over 12.7 GW of capacity globally, with a significant presence in three primary sectors: wind farms, solar energy, and energy storage systems.

Renewable Energy Solutions

EDPR's commitment to sustainability is evident in its diverse range of renewable energy solutions, designed to meet the increasing global demand for clean energy. The company's renewable energy capacity has grown steadily, with an annual increase of approximately 8.6% in installed capacity from 2022 to 2023.
Year Total Installed Capacity (GW) Year-over-Year Growth (%)
2021 11.7 9.5
2022 11.7 0.0
2023 12.7 8.6

Wind Farms and Solar Energy

EDPR is particularly well-known for its extensive portfolio of wind farms, comprising approximately 72% of its total capacity. The company operates 31 wind farms across Europe, North America, and South America. In addition, EDPR has invested significantly in solar energy, with a capacity of around 3.5 GW as of 2023. Notably, the company aims to have 40% of its total capacity from solar energy by 2025.
Energy Source Capacity (GW) Percentage of Total Capacity (%)
Wind 9.2 72
Solar 3.5 28
Total 12.7 100

Energy Storage Systems

With the increasing integration of renewable energy, EDPR recognizes the importance of energy storage systems. In 2023, the company has initiated several projects aimed at energy storage, with a target installation capacity of 1.5 GW by 2025. This initiative is in response to the need for grid stability and peak demand management as renewable energy sources become more prevalent.

Clean Energy Technology

EDPR is at the forefront of clean energy technology, investing in innovative solutions to enhance energy efficiency and sustainability. In 2023, the company allocated approximately €500 million towards research and development in clean technology. This investment focuses on improving turbine efficiency, solar panel performance, and the development of new battery technologies for energy storage systems.
Investment Area Investment Amount (€ Million) Focus
Turbine Efficiency 200 Enhancing wind energy output
Solar Panel Performance 150 Improving energy conversion rates
Battery Technology 150 Energy storage solutions
EDPR's focus on innovative renewable energy solutions, alongside strategic investments in cutting-edge technology and energy storage systems, ensures that the company not only meets the energy needs of today but also paves the way for a sustainable energy future.

EDP Renováveis, S.A. - Marketing Mix: Place

EDP Renováveis, S.A. (EDPR) maintains a global presence with operational assets across Europe, North America, South America, and Asia, enabling the company to effectively tap into diverse renewable energy markets. As of 2023, EDPR boasts a total installed capacity of 14.9 GW, reinforcing its strategic positioning within the renewable energy sector. **Headquarters and Local Operations** Headquartered in Madrid, Spain, EDPR leverages its location in one of Europe’s leading countries in renewable energy to facilitate expansion and engagement across various markets. The company operates local offices that are strategically placed in key markets, including: - **North America**: Regions like Texas and the Midwest, which have seen substantial growth in wind and solar projects. - **Brazil**: A significant market for renewables, particularly wind energy, where EDPR has established a strong foothold. - **Portugal**: Home market leveraging existing relationships and regulatory frameworks. **Partnerships with Local Utilities and Governments** EDPR collaborates with local utilities and governmental bodies to streamline project development and ensure compliance with regional regulations. Such partnerships are vital for gaining access to key distribution channels and securing favorable tariffs and incentives. For instance, in 2021, EDPR signed a Power Purchase Agreement (PPA) for its solar farm in Texas with a local utility, which represents a crucial step in optimizing its distribution strategy.
Region Total Installed Capacity (GW) Key Partnerships Local Offices
Europe 8.2 Various local utilities including EDP Group Spain, Portugal, France, Italy
North America 4.5 Partnerships with local and state governments Texas, Indiana, and the Midwest
South America 2.1 Collaboration with local authorities in Brazil Brazil
Asia 0.1 Emerging collaborations in various countries India
**Inventory Management and Logistics** EDPR employs advanced inventory management systems to optimize logistics and ensure timely delivery of energy. The company has contracts in place that allow for effective procurement and distribution of renewable energy resources. As of 2023, EDPR's operations include more than 300 wind farms and solar parks globally, contributing to their robust supply chain management. **Customer Accessibility and Satisfaction** By utilizing distribution strategies that prioritize customer accessibility—such as online platforms for project updates and community engagement—EDPR enhances consumer satisfaction. The company also actively engages in community relations programs, addressing stakeholder concerns and promoting renewable energy benefits. In summary, EDP Renováveis, S.A.’s distribution strategy emphasizes global outreach, local responsiveness, and strategic partnerships, reinforced by a strong operational framework to meet the increasing demand for renewable energy solutions.

EDP Renováveis, S.A. - Marketing Mix: Promotion

EDP Renováveis, S.A. (EDPR) engages in various promotion strategies to enhance its visibility and positioning within the renewable energy sector. **Sustainability and Eco-Friendly Initiatives** EDPR has made significant strides in promoting sustainability through its commitment to renewable energy sources. For instance, in 2022, the company reported that over 81% of its installed capacity came from renewables, equating to approximately 13.2 GW. Additionally, EDPR aims to reduce its gre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ions by 50% by 2030 compared to 2019 levels. **Educational Content on Renewable Energy Benefits** EDPR invests in initiatives aimed at educating the public and businesses about the advantages of renewable energy. According to their 2022 Sustainability Report, the company allocated approximately €2 million towards educational programs and materials, targeting both academic institutions and general public awareness campaigns. Their educational outreach engaged over 50,000 individuals across multiple regions in 2022, highlighting the economic and environmental benefits of switching to renewable energy sources. **Participation in International Energy and Sustainability Conferences** In 2023, EDPR participated in over 15 international conferences dedicated to energy and sustainability. This includes prominent events such as the Renewable Energy Conference in London and the International Solar Alliance Summit. The company reported that participation in these events significantly raised its profile, contributing to a 25% increase in inquiries and partnerships following such events. **Digital Marketing through Social Media and Websites** EDPR has made extensive use of digital marketing strategies, leveraging social media platforms like LinkedIn, Twitter, and Facebook to reach a broader audience. In 2022, their social media campaigns reached an audience of approximately 1.5 million users, with engagements (likes, shares, comments) exceeding 300,000 across platforms. Below is a table that illustrates the impact of EDPR's promotional strategies with specific metrics.
Promotion Strategy Key Metrics Investment (€) Outcomes
Sustainability Initiatives 81% renewable capacity, GHG reduction target 500,000 Positive public perception, increased customer interest
Educational Content Outreach to 50,000 individuals 2,000,000 Heightened awareness of renewable benefits
International Conferences 15 conferences, 25% increase in inquiries 300,000 New partnerships, enhanced visibility
Digital Marketing 1.5 million reach, 300,000 engagements 400,000 Expanded online presence, customer engagement
EDPR's multifaceted promotional approach not only enhances its market presence but also aligns with its commitment to sustainability and education in the renewable energy sector.

EDP Renováveis, S.A. - Marketing Mix: Price

Competitive Pricing for Renewable Energy Solutions

EDP Renováveis, S.A. (EDPR) operates in the highly competitive renewable energy market, primarily focusing on wind and solar energy solutions. As of 2023, the average price of onshore wind energy produced by EDPR is estimated at approximately €45-€60 per MWh, depending on the country and project specifics. For offshore wind projects, the prices can range from €70-€100 per MWh.

Flexible Pricing Models Based on Contracts and Energy Consumption

EDPR offers various energy purchasing agreements (PPAs) that allow flexibility in pricing based on consumption and contract terms. The following table summarizes typical flexible pricing models:
Contract Type Duration Typical Pricing (€ per MWh) Key Features
Fixed Price PPA 15-20 Years €50-€70 Stability in pricing, predictable costs
Variable Price PPA 5-10 Years €45-€65 Price tied to market fluctuations
Hybrid Contracts 10-15 Years €48-€72 A mix of fixed and variable pricing features

Incentives and Subsidies in Line with Government Policies

EDPR benefits from various government incentives and subsidies aimed at promoting renewable energy. In 2023, the European Union allocated €300 billion for green energy projects, part of the European Green Deal, which has a significant impact on pricing for renewable energy projects and allows EDPR to offer more competitive rates. Additionally, the U.S. Investment Tax Credit (ITC) offers up to 26% tax reduction on solar energy investments, influencing pricing strategies.

Custom Pricing Solutions for Large-Scale Projects

For large-scale renewable energy projects, EDPR employs custom pricing models that cater to specific client needs, such as energy consumption patterns and project scale. Recent large-scale projects include: - **Largest U.S. Onshore Wind Farm**: The 1,500 MW project has an expected average price of €40 per MWh, reflecting economies of scale. - **Solar Project in Spain**: A 500 MW solar park projected to yield energy at €30 per MWh due to technological advancements and grant support. These custom solutions ensure that major clients receive tailored pricing, potentially influencing annual revenues significantly. In 2022, EDPR reported revenues of approximately €1.5 billion, with a projected growth of 10% annually, largely driven by strategic pricing in large-scale deals. Overall, EDP Renováveis, S.A. employs a robust pricing strategy that incorporates competitive analysis, flexible contracts, government incentives, and custom solutions to optimize profitability while enhancing accessibility for customers in the renewable energy sector.
